FR Safety Vest: Essential Flame-Resistant Protection for High-Risk Work Environments

In this blog, we explore the fr safety vest—a critical component of personal protective equipment designed to safeguard workers in high-risk environments. Flame-resistant safety vests are engineered to inhibit the spread of flames and provide essential protection against thermal hazards. Whether you work in oil and gas, construction, or any industry where fire and arc flash risks are present, understanding the features and benefits of an FR safety vest can help you choose the right gear for your safety needs.

Key Features and Benefits of an FR Safety Vest

Superior Flame Resistance

An FR safety vest is constructed using inherently flame-resistant materials such as modacrylic or specialized FR blends. These fabrics are designed to resist ignition and self-extinguish, reducing the risk of burns and allowing critical time for safe evacuation during a fire or arc flash incident.

  • Compliance with Standards:
    FR safety vests are built to meet stringent industry standards such as ASTM F1506, NFPA 2112, and NFPA 70E. This compliance ensures that the vest provides reliable protection in environments with high thermal hazards.

  • Enhanced Visibility:
    Many FR safety vests are also designed with high-visibility features, incorporating fluorescent colors and reflective strips. This dual functionality not only protects against flames but also enhances worker visibility in low-light or high-traffic areas.

  • Durable and Comfortable:
    Despite the robust protection they offer, modern FR safety vests are engineered for comfort. They often feature lightweight, breathable materials and ergonomic designs that allow for ease of movement without compromising safety.

  • Versatility in Application:
    FR safety vests are available in various styles and configurations—from simple vests for lower-risk tasks to more comprehensive designs with additional pockets and features for workers in extreme environments. This versatility makes them suitable for a range of industries, including construction, electrical utility, and emergency response.

How to Choose the Right FR Safety Vest

When selecting an FR safety vest, consider the following factors:

  • Work Environment:
    Assess the specific hazards in your workplace. For instance, if you’re exposed to high heat or potential arc flashes, opt for a vest that offers a higher arc rating and meets NFPA 70E standards.

  • Material Quality:
    Look for vests made with high-quality flame-resistant materials that have been tested to withstand fire hazards. Ensure the vest has been certified by recognized safety organizations.

  • Comfort and Fit:
    Since safety gear is often worn for extended periods, choose a vest that offers a comfortable, adjustable fit with features like breathable mesh panels and secure closures.

  • Visibility Requirements:
    If your work environment also demands high visibility, select a vest with bright, fluorescent colors and adequate reflective striping. This ensures both flame resistance and enhanced visibility for added safety.

  • Compliance and Certification:
    Confirm that the vest complies with relevant safety standards and certifications. This is crucial for both legal compliance and ensuring optimal protection.

FAQ

  1. What is an FR safety vest?
    An FR safety vest is a type of personal protective equipment made from flame-resistant materials designed to protect workers from fire, arc flash, and high-heat hazards. It meets industry standards like ASTM F1506 and NFPA 2112.

  2. How does an FR safety vest protect against flames?
    The vest is constructed using materials that resist ignition and self-extinguish, meaning that if exposed to fire or high temperatures, the fabric will char rather than melt or drip, providing critical protection during an incident.

  3. Who should wear an FR safety vest?
    FR safety vests are essential for workers in industries such as oil and gas, electrical utilities, construction, and any environment where there is a risk of exposure to flames, sparks, or electrical arc flashes.

  4. Can an FR safety vest also improve visibility?
    Yes, many FR safety vests are designed with high-visibility features such as fluorescent colors and reflective strips, which enhance the wearer’s visibility in low-light or high-traffic conditions.

  5. How do I care for my FR safety vest?
    To maintain its protective properties, follow the manufacturer’s care instructions—typically, this means gentle washing with a mild detergent, air drying, and avoiding harsh chemicals or high heat that could degrade the fabric or reflective materials.
